Job Summary

As either the accountable initiative owner or under the direction of a Strategic Program Manager depending on the size and complexity of the program, this position is responsible for overseeing the sub-projects and Project Managers assigned to a Program. As such, the Program Manager is accountable for ensuring all projects following the PMO best practices and standards, communicate status and escalations to the client, regional leadership, and account teams, as needed. The Program Manager is the single point of contact for scope, status, escalations, and changes across sub-projects. Additionally, this position is responsible for meeting client business goals and the overall success of the program.

Job Responsibilities
Cost Management
  • Effectively and proactively plan, create and manage program-level budgets.
  • Accountable for accuracy of Empower cost and actuals based on the signed Statement of Work.
  • Monitor, manage and if applicable, communicate all push, pull, split etc. activity and how it impacts the overall program financials
  • Able to track project metrics, forecast future trends and manage change.
  • Support monthly P&L reporting with account team and regional management.
  • Accountable for Empower financial accuracy across all sub projects.
  • Review and understand the scope of all projects under the program.
  • Ensure SOW reviews are performed for each project under the program.
  • Adequate understanding of the contract process, lead times and responsibilities.
  • Understand the implications of scope changes at the contract level, and impacts to the schedule and financials.
  • Ensure that a full schedule is established, documented and maintained weekly by the PM team for each project in the program.
  • Provide a plan on a page for the program and establish weekly project status and roll up program status reporting.
  • Be able to communicate, at a leadership level, the state of the overall program performance based on schedule and scope performance.
Communication Management
  • Develop and execute an efficient internal and external strategy and plan for ensuring communication with all levels of management within the team.
  • Define the criteria and processes for managing and communicating escalations.
  • Ensure sub-project progress communication is aligned to approach, timing, and tool with the audience level.
  • Ensure sub-project Project Managers are working effectively with respective Regional Management, Engineering Management, PMO Management, and Account Team to build strong working relationships built on trust and open communications.
  • Monitor and report on risks, issues and situations that are impeding program progress
  • Take a proactive approach in addressing issues to avoid escalations
  • Responsible for ensuring all sub project risks and issues are reported in Empower, managed to resolution or closed
  • Responsible for including risk and issue status and escalation in regular governance reviews
Stakeholder Management
  • Ensure that appropriate stakeholder analysis is done across projects and that all key stakeholder requirements are included in the program Communication Plan.
  • Serve as program trusted advisor.
  • Regularly monitor stakeholder feedback and adjust communication plan as needed.
  • Demonstrates the highest-level of customer care and delight.
  • Responsible for determining and coordinating the sharing of resources among their constituent projects to the overall benefit of the program.
Leadership
  • Responsible for development of a program strategy and plan and translate that to the delivering team.
  • Communicate effectively to key stakeholders with regards to the health and progress of the program.
  • Represent WWT's interest in a professional and effective manner - while still maintaining a trusted and respected relationship.
  • Communicate and lead in a way that Inspires and directs the team to a common goal.
  • Motivate and set reasonable and clear roles, responsibilities and objectives for the team to obtain the highest performance possible.
  • Use a proactive approach to problem resolution and conflict, takes charge and makes decisions when needed.

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
  • Thoroughly understands the programmatic approach (including global) and possesses the ability to build program structure.
  • Excellent understanding of financial processes with the ability to create pro forma, track project metrics, forecast future trends and manage change.
  • Excellent understanding of the contract process with the ability to manage contract modifications, control the impact to a program, and take the lead for negotiations on contract scope, cost and schedule.
  • Ability to work independently and aggressively track to project timelines.
  • Strong communication skills (written, verbal, and presentation).
  • Proficiency in working with project management software, i.e.: MS Project.
  • Must have strong presentation and relationship building skills.
  • Travel Requirements - Up to 10% of the time. Domestic Travel only
